Output 591084fbecd587801d92c2c56356784b709983a6eb2c9ddd62e9c5ed49228f65:1

value
8533856
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c68329edbea7f119e2fc84093a66311862b4692 OP_EQUALVERIFY OP_CHECKSIG
address
16WQNJ8zVCeQK3CAWucKCABDjnEgiozifN
transaction
591084fbecd587801d92c2c56356784b709983a6eb2c9ddd62e9c5ed49228f65
spent
true